INTRODUCTION Conveyor belts are mechanical devices used to transport items or materials from one location to another. They are a critical component in various industries, including manufacturing, mining, logistics, and transportation. By automating the movement of goods, conveyor belts enhance efficiency , reduce labor costs, and improve overall Productivity

WORKING PRINCIPLE OF CONVEYOR BELT The motor powers the rollers or pulleys, which in turn move the belt. As the belt moves, it carries items or materials along its surface. Rollers and idlers support the belt to ensure smooth movement. Depending on the design, the belt can be flat, troughed, or cleated to accommodate different types of materials. Control systems regulate the speed and direction of the conveyor belt, allowing for efficient transportation of goods from one point to another.
ADVANTAGES Easy & fast transportation of materials from one location to another. Reduce labor costs and improves productivity. Prevent human injury and product damage while transportation. The multi-floor material movement made easy. Very helpful in truck loading.
DISADVANTAGES The simplicity means very limited features Belt can be difficult to clean and generally does not leave a very successful result Sticky material can get stuck on the belt and transfer to the return side, the rolls, idlers and pulleys
